Вибираючи модуль камери для систем-на основі USB,Сумісність з UVC (USB Video Class).часто є ключовим фактором прийняття рішення.
Але що насправді означає UVC для модуля камери-і чи завжди це правильний вибір?

Що таке UVC (USB Video Class)?
UVC — це стандартний клас USB-пристроїв, визначений USB-IF для пристроїв потокового відео.
A UVC-сумісний модуль камериможе розпізнаватися основними операційними системами, не вимагаючи спеціальних драйверів.
Переваги UVC-сумісних модулів камери
1. Інтеграція Plug{1}}and-Play
Модулі камери UVC автоматично визначаються більшістю операційних систем:
- Спеціальна розробка драйвера не потрібна
- Вбудована підтримка в Windows, Linux, macOS і Android
- Легкий доступ через стандартні API (UVC, V4L2, OpenCV)
Це значно спрощує інтеграцію системи, особливо для не-спеціалізованих груп програмного забезпечення.


2. Швидший час-до-ринку
Завдяки стандартизованим протоколам і підтримці зрілого програмного забезпечення:
- Зменшення витрат на розробку програмного забезпечення та драйверів
- Швидше створення прототипів і перевірка
- Нижча загальна вартість розробки та обслуговування
UVC добре-підходить для проектів зі стислими графіками.
3. Чудова крос-сумісність з платформами
Модулі камери UVC узгоджено працюють на різних платформах:
- Ідеально підходить для систем на базі ПК-і вбудованих пристроїв Linux
- Спрощує глобальне розгортання та після{0}}технічну підтримку
- Мінімізує-спеціальне налаштування ОС


4. Перевірена стабільність і зріла екосистема
UVC широко використовується протягом багатьох років:
- Стабільний і добре{0}}задокументований протокол
- Багата екосистема інструментів тестування та налагодження
- Високе визнання на промислових і комерційних ринках
Обмеження UVC-сумісних модулів камери
1. Обмежене налаштування ISP
Оскільки UVC відповідає суворим стандартним визначенням:
- Гнучкість налаштування ISP обмежена
- Удосконалені або власні конвеєри обробки зображень важче реалізувати
- Менш підходить для додатків, які потребують глибокої оптимізації зображення


2. Обмеження пропускної здатності та затримки USB
У сценаріях із високою-роздільністю або високою-частотою кадрів-:
- Пропускна здатність USB 2.0 може стати вузьким місцем
- USB 3.0 часто потрібен для вимогливих відеопотоків
- Затримка зазвичай вища, ніж у прямих сенсорних інтерфейсів (наприклад, MIPI CSI)
3. Більше енергоспоживання та накладні витрати на систему
Модулі камер UVC покладаються на архітектуру USB-хосту:
- Більше споживання електроенергії, ніж пряме підключення датчика
- Менш підходить для пристроїв із над-низьким-потужністю або акумулятором-
- Підвищена складність системи для глибоко вбудованих конструкцій


4. Обмежена диференціація на рівні протоколу
Оскільки UVC високо стандартизований:
- Диференціація продуктів через функції протоколу обмежена
- Рішення UVC, як правило, є "загального-цільового призначення", а не дуже індивідуальні
Коли UVC-модуль камери є правильним вибором?
UVC-сумісні модулі камер ідеально підходять для:
- Промисловий контроль і машинний зір
- Медичні та ендоскопічні системи підключені до ПК
- Платформи для лабораторій, навчання та створення прототипів
- Розгортання кількох-ОС і кількох{1}}регіонів
Якщо ваш пріоритетпростота інтеграції, стабільність і швидке розгортання, UVC часто є найбільш практичним варіантом.

UVC – це не максимальне налаштування-а максимальна сумісність.





